Most mushroom which are cultivated in sawdust do not yield desirable amount
of produce. This become major problem for mushroom farmers.

Edible mushrooms are always grown in sawdust with
supplements.
• Be able to decompose lignocellulose
• Enzymes involved in lignocellulolytic degradation are cellulase, hemi-cellulase, xylanase, phenoloxidases example laccase
• Laccase relates in
– Decomposition of lignocellulose
– Stage of fruiting body formation
– Be able to detoxify organic wastwater
Objective
To study relationship between laccase activities and fruiting body production
Mushroom culture
• stock culture in PDA• In Potato Dextrose Agar (PDA) • Aseptic technique • incubate at room temperature for 7 days
Measure mycelial growth in PDA
• Grow in PDA each 5 replication• Incubate at room temperature for 9 days• Measure colony diameter by x-axis and y-
axis daily• Record and calculate average growth of
each culture
Laccase assay in PDA
• 3 replication of each mushroom culture on PDA for 4 days at room temperature.
• Assay with o-tolidine solution by pouring on mushroom mycelia.
• Observe the color changes of solution to dark blue and record data.
Cultivation in PDB
• Potato Dextrose Broth (PDB)• 10 pieces of inoculums/flask,
4replications/strain• Incubation 150 rpm., 26oC• Laccase assay at day 4, 6 and 8 by
measurement of color changes of o-tolidine and PDB, using Spectrophotomiter at 590 nm.
Culture in sawdust bag
• Fully grow mushroom culture in sorghum seed (2 weeks)
• Inoculate to sawdust with supplements in plastic bags. Incubate at room temperature (1 month)
• Move to fruiting house• Watering daily• Harvest the fruiting body and record
the weight.
Result : 1
• Measurement of mycelial growth in PDA • Pleurotus sajor-caju (No. 1-3) showed dense
mycelia in horizontal growth (substrate mycelia) and vertical growth (aerial mycelia)
• Pleurotus ostreatus (No. 4) showed dense mycelia in vertical growth
• Pleurotus sajor-caju Number 1-3 grew about 12 – 13 mm/day but Pleurotus ostreatus Number 4 grew 9 mm/day

Result : 3
• The activity of No. 1, 2 and 3 increased daily in day 4, 6 and 8
• The activity of No.4 increased in day 4 and 6 but decreased in day 8

Mushroom Production
• The data of weight of each strain and amount of fruiting body was record for 2 months
• The weight of production was high during day 16-30
• The weight of production was stable during day 48-62

Conclusions
1. Correlation was found between laccase in PDB (8th day mycelia) and total fruiting body production.
2. The mushroom No.1,2 and 3 had high laccase activity and high fruiting body production.
3. The mushroom No. 4 had lower laccase activity and lower fruiting body production than the others.

Discussions
• Laccase activity (in PDB) and sawdust correlates with number of flushing bag, total weight and total amount of fruiting body
• The kit to test the fruiting body may be invented by using this correlation
